Dj Simon T, UK Garage DJ from London, UK

 

DJ Simon T
Age: 27
Location: Hertfordshire, UK
Affiliations/Residencies/etc: Shine FM (87.9 FM or WWW.SHINE879.COM) Tuesdays 8 till 10pm (GMT) & Bar Ab, Cheshunt, Every Saturday Night.



How long have you been DJing, what got you started, and where do you see yourself going with it from here?
I've been DJing for 10 years now, it was always something I wanted to do from a very young age as I've always had a massive interest in music and have always enjoyed playing music to people. I hope to carry on bringing new, fresh and different music to people for years to come.

What styles of UK Garage do you prefer and why?

I have always loved 4x4 Garage especially the more dubby cut up Garage. The kind of tunes producers like Duncan Powell, Qualified, Tuff Jam & Todd Edwards are making. I have always found so much energy in the beats and bouncy basslines in this style I find it to be a very infectious sound.

Do you play other styles of music as well as UKG? If so, what?
I play all sorts of different styles of music when I'm playing out. Over the last 10 years I have been known to cover most genres of music from House & Garage to R&B & Hip-Hop, 70's & 80's Disco & Soul to Old Skool Hardcore & Jungle and I've even run a few Indie & Rock nights over the years. I always feel it keeps things interesting to do different things and I'm a fan of many different styles of music so I thought it nice to incorporate all of these styles into my work. I think keeping an open mind to all forms of music and being able to enjoy different styles makes me a better DJ as I feel I have a very good understanding of all sorts of music.

What sets you apart from the crowd. Why should people hear you?
I like to take people on a journey with my DJ sets, building an atmosphere and I always like to play something different, maybe a track people haven't heard in a long time or haven't heard at all. I love to bring new music to people, I feel like a DJ has this responsibility. I have always enjoyed playing longer sets in venues as well as I feel I can build a much stronger set with more time. I like to think I can be quite experimental as well.

Where do you see the music going?
I think we are currently in an exciting time for Garage music. As every week passes there is more interest being shown in the new music coming out of the scene. I see this with my radio show and when I play out, the audience is becoming a lot more open minded to new Garage and there are a lot of talented producers, new and old, making Garage again. I also think it's encouraging to hear the postive reaction that the genre is receiving in other countries as well, I have had good feed back from America, Germany, Holland & Australia, I think the fact that there are other countries embracing the UK Garage sound can only be a good thing for the scene.
